Thoughts:
Preflop:
A bit spewy. Can't remember that I had a read or something on villain, but I think I should just fold this hand. Too many gaps in it and just single-suited. Even though I like my 3-bet more than a call from SB.
Flop:
My reasons for leading here are:
- I don't want to give freecards
- From my point of view it is a easy stack-off situation when I get raised
- I do have 9 outs to the nutflush + 2 backdoor straight draws
I would assign villain the following range:
- KK, 88
- K8 with any two
- Bad AA like A♣:A♠:4♥:9♠:
- Rundowns such as Q♦:J♦::Tx::9x: with two
Against this range we do have a bit more than 37% Equity so at Pot Odds of 1.57:1 (38,9%) I had to fold here right?
